Description
The converter simplifies the process of developing database applications by removing the complexities associated with web and Windows database programming, enabling you to utilize Access for creating applications while converting your Access forms and reports into user-friendly web-enabled or desktop formats, as well as Crystal Reports. This means that your organization can continue to leverage Microsoft® Access, which remains one of the most user-friendly and adaptable database management systems available today, all while harnessing the power of Microsoft's dynamic .NET technologies and the advanced web reporting features offered by SAP®. The .NET framework not only broadens the library of classes but also reduces the time typically needed for development tasks, thanks to its built-in support for XML documents and services. Moreover, the distribution of web-enabled Crystal Reports empowers organizations to utilize an accessible and cost-effective web infrastructure for sharing vital data within their enterprise. Thus, our converter will undoubtedly streamline the processes of .NET programming and the design of Crystal Reports, making them much more manageable for users. Ultimately, this innovative solution enhances productivity and efficiency across various business applications.
Description
With just one click, you can seamlessly integrate barcodes into Microsoft Office applications. Whether you need a single barcode, multiple labels, or mail merge documents, Microsoft Word allows for effortless creation with the provided add-in. In Excel, you can transform individual cells into barcodes or generate full sheets of labels directly using the same add-in, which also facilitates the creation of auto-incrementing barcodes. Furthermore, adding barcodes to your Access Reports is a straightforward process. You have the option to choose from 23 different barcode types, encompassing both linear (1D) and 2D formats. This functionality is compatible with all versions of MS Office, ranging from 2000 to 2016, and supports Windows operating systems from 2000 to Windows 10. You can also create barcodes using any program that supports TrueType Fonts. The add-in for Word makes it easy to generate single barcodes or entire pages of labels, while Excel allows for the creation of dynamic barcodes through formulas. Additionally, you can incorporate barcodes into Crystal Reports using the included User Function Library. All barcodes are generated as text, allowing for simple copying and pasting into any document or application that accepts text. This comprehensive solution ensures that barcode integration into your workflow is both efficient and versatile.
